Why carnt vx use the same type of bolts!?
« on: 02 June 2007, 20:58:15 »

When i did the omega front disks/pads.....i think they were hex bolts which i had the sockets in my socket set.....so no problem  :y

When i did my vectraC rear pads the other week.....i needed a 7mm allen key for the calipers.....my set of allen keys didnt have a 7mm one.....so had to go buy one  :(

Today i did the front pads on the veccyC (thought it was time....the big warning symbol on the display has been on a week).......guess what......those calipers are held together with T60 torx bolts  :( .....obviously didnt have one......so had to buy one.....and Halfords dont sell (or didnt have in stock anyway) any T60 drivers 3/8" ....they only had T60 1/2" and guess again what.....i dont have a 1/2" rachet (only got a 3/8" and 1/4").....so had to buy one of those as well  :(

Im changing the pads on the VeccyB tomorrow morning......i wonder what sort of bolts vx have used for that......and im having a good guess I be visiting Halfords again in the morning  :-/

Why carnt vx just use hex bolts everywhere?! It would make life a lot easier  ::)
